Boogie2005 Posted March 22, 2023 Share Posted March 22, 2023 Hi, nun habe ich einige Freigaben auf meinem Unraid Server, aber bei einer, kann ich nichts hin kopieren, oder löschen. Erst wenn ich unter Werkzeuge "Docker Safe New Perms" laufen lasse, geht es bis zum nächsten Zugriff auf den Server. Ich habe mir die Konfiguration der Freigabe angesehen, bin aber wohl zu blind, den Fehler zu finden. In der Freigabe landen per TVHeadend meine TV-Aufnahmen. TVH ist im Docker. Die anderen Medienfreigaben laufen über Emby Docker, da ohne Probleme. Kann ja mal die Freigabeneinstellungen posten. Ich sehe keinen Unterschied. Oder gibt es noch was verstecktes?? Quote Link to comment
alturismo Posted March 22, 2023 Share Posted March 22, 2023 4 hours ago, Boogie2005 said: In der Freigabe landen per TVHeadend meine TV-Aufnahmen. TVH ist im Docker. welchen tvheadend docker nutzt du ? anscheinend "überschreibt" dieser die Rechte ja ... Beispiel Linuxserver tvheadend hier siehst du auch das der Share 99:100 ist (nobody:users) und bei mir auch alles darunter ebenso 99:100 angelegt wird, somit kann jeder schreiben, ausführen, ... root@AlsServer:~# ls -la /mnt/cache/Media/ total 24 drwxrwxrwx 11 nobody users 123 Apr 25 2022 ./ drwxrwxrwx 10 nobody users 127 Feb 17 07:38 ../ ... drwxrwxrwx 10 nobody users 4096 Mar 22 05:04 RECORD/ ... root@AlsServer:~# Quote Link to comment
Boogie2005 Posted March 23, 2023 Author Share Posted March 23, 2023 Also der TVH Docker ist der hier: Und wenn ich für TV-Recording das mit ls -la mache, kommt das hier raus: total 184 drwxrwxrwx 1 nobody users 28 Mar 23 14:15 ./ drwxrwxrwx 1 nobody users 207 Mar 23 13:37 ../ drwxrwxrwx 1 nobody users 61 Feb 21 14:32/ drwxrwxrwx 1 nobody users 151 Jan 6 20:13 drwxrwxrwx 1 nobody users 189 Nov 18 20:13 drwxrwxrwx 1 nobody users 58 Mar 1 17:25 rwxrwxrwx 1 nobody users 35 Feb 2 12:26 drwxrwxrwx 1 nobody users 10 Mar 21 00:10 drwxrwxrwx 1 nobody users 121 Jan 7 00:01 drwxrwxrwx 1 nobody users 115 Jan 7 07:28 drwxrwxrwx 1 nobody users 74 Mar 10 20:13 drwxrwxrwx 1 nobody users 135 Nov 16 20:13 drwxrwxrwx 1 nobody users 45 Nov 6 21:49 drwxrwxrwx 1 nobody users 167 Jun 20 2022 -rw-rw-rw- 1 nobody users 24461 Jul 7 2022 -rw-rw-rw- 1 nobody users 24133 Jul 10 2022 drwxrwxrwx 1 nobody users 139 Dec 14 20:13 drwxrwxrwx 1 nobody users 22 Mar 6 20:13 drwxrwxrwx 1 nobody users 89 Jan 21 21:56 drwxrwxrwx 1 nobody users 143 Nov 18 20:13 drwxrwxrwx 1 nobody users 139 Feb 28 14:35 drwxrwxrwx 1 nobody users 181 Sep 4 2022 -rw-rw-rw- 1 nobody users 135837 Dec 22 12:16 Quote Link to comment
mgutt Posted March 25, 2023 Share Posted March 25, 2023 On 3/23/2023 at 2:48 PM, Boogie2005 said: Und wenn ich für TV-Recording das mit ls -la mache, kommt das hier raus: Nach Docker Safe Perms sehen die so aus, ja. Die Frage ist wie sie aussehen, wenn der Fehler da ist. Quote Link to comment
Boogie2005 Posted March 25, 2023 Author Share Posted March 25, 2023 Nach einem Neustart ohne Docker safe xxx sieht es genauso aus, kein Unterschied. Quote Link to comment
alturismo Posted March 25, 2023 Share Posted March 25, 2023 41 minutes ago, Boogie2005 said: Nach einem Neustart ohne Docker safe xxx sieht es genauso aus, kein Unterschied. ich denke du hast etwas missverstanden 99:100 (nobody:users) heißt, jeder darf alles machen ... sprich, alles ok. was mich mich aber etwas verwundert, ich sehe eigentlich keine Dateien ... obwohl 184 gezählt wurden, oder hast du alle Namen entfernt ? so sieht das beispielsweise hier aus, Aufnahmen von gestern Abend root@AlsServer:~# ls -la /mnt/cache/Media/RECORD/TVRIPS/His\ Dark\ Materials/Season\ 3/ total 6416140 drwxr-xr-x 2 nobody users 250 Mar 24 22:18 ./ drwxrwxrwx 3 nobody users 22 Mar 24 20:10 ../ -rwxrwxrwx 1 nobody users 2937950072 Mar 24 21:10 His\ Dark\ Materials\ -\ S03E07\ -\ Der\ Wolkenberg.ts* -rw-r--r-- 1 root root 4319790 Mar 24 21:12 His\ Dark\ Materials\ -\ S03E07\ -\ Der\ Wolkenberg.ts.idx2 -rwxrwxrwx 1 nobody users 3622477060 Mar 24 22:15 His\ Dark\ Materials\ -\ S03E08\ -\ Der\ Botanische\ Garten.ts* -rw-r--r-- 1 root root 5377608 Mar 24 22:18 His\ Dark\ Materials\ -\ S03E08\ -\ Der\ Botanische\ Garten.ts.idx2 root@AlsServer:~# die idx2 Dateien jetzt einfach ignorieren, sind script erzeugte Dateien zum Schneiden in avidemux ... daher root die .ts Dateien (Aufnahmen) sind für jedermann im LAN vollumfänglich zu bearbeiten ... einziger Unterschied, dein Share ist "privat" und Gäste haben keinen Zugriff, sollte normal nichts ausmachen ... aber wer weiß, schalte mal das um auf public ob das dann immer noch passiert. diese Aufnahmen kommen von tvheadend, gleicher Docker ... nur als Info, daran liegt es nicht. Quote Link to comment
mgutt Posted March 25, 2023 Share Posted March 25, 2023 1 hour ago, Boogie2005 said: Nach einem Neustart ohne Docker safe xxx sieht es genauso aus, kein Unterschied. Wenn es keinen Unterschied gäbe, würde New Perms nicht das Problem beheben. New Perms macht ja nur das. Vielleicht mal die New Perms Kommandos von Hand verbose ausführen und schauen was geändert wurde. Quote Link to comment
Boogie2005 Posted March 25, 2023 Author Share Posted March 25, 2023 5 hours ago, mgutt said: Wenn es keinen Unterschied gäbe, würde New Perms nicht das Problem beheben. New Perms macht ja nur das. Vielleicht mal die New Perms Kommandos von Hand verbose ausführen und schauen was geändert wurde. Wo finde ich diese Befehle?? Quote Link to comment
mgutt Posted March 25, 2023 Share Posted March 25, 2023 Da wir nur wissen wollen, welche Rechte falsch sind, suchen wir einfach nur danach: find "/mnt/user/TV-Recording" \( -type d -not -perm 777 -o -type f -not -perm 666 \) -ls find "/mnt/user/TV-Recording" -not -user nobody -ls Quote Link to comment
Boogie2005 Posted March 26, 2023 Author Share Posted March 26, 2023 Hab die Befehle im Terminal mal eingegeben. Da passiert nichts, es wird nichts angezeigt. Quote Link to comment
mgutt Posted March 26, 2023 Share Posted March 26, 2023 Dann hast du keine Dateien mit falschen Rechten. Quote Link to comment
Boogie2005 Posted March 26, 2023 Author Share Posted March 26, 2023 Gehe ich in Unraid auf eine Aufnahme, sieht es so aus: Danach ist alles ok, oder? Quote Link to comment
mgutt Posted March 26, 2023 Share Posted March 26, 2023 Jo alles fein. Alle Dateien haben rw rw rw. Also lesen und schreiben für ALLE. Quote Link to comment
Boogie2005 Posted March 31, 2023 Author Share Posted March 31, 2023 Ich frage nochmal nach: Wodurch/Warum kann ich denn keine Dateien in den Ordner Recordings kopieren? Kann das an TVHeadend liegen? Quote Link to comment
alturismo Posted March 31, 2023 Share Posted March 31, 2023 18 minutes ago, Boogie2005 said: Ich frage nochmal nach: Wodurch/Warum kann ich denn keine Dateien in den Ordner Recordings kopieren? Kann das an TVHeadend liegen? unwahrscheinlich root@AlsServer:~# ls -la /mnt/user total 12 drwxrwxrwx 1 nobody users 19 Feb 22 05:20 ./ drwxr-xr-x 15 root root 300 Mar 31 18:00 ../ ... .. . drwxrwxrwx 1 nobody users 123 May 11 2022 Media/ ... .. . root@AlsServer:~# da dein ../TV-Recording ja ein main Share ist, zeig mal diesen output ... diese Rechte bestimmen ob du im "root" Verzeichnis dann was erstellen, kopieren, ... kannst. tvheadend ändert von sich aus normal keine Rechte ... den Ordner legt ja unraid an bei Anlage des Shares. Quote Link to comment
Boogie2005 Posted March 31, 2023 Author Share Posted March 31, 2023 Wenn ich das eingebe, sieht es so aus: Quote Link to comment
alturismo Posted March 31, 2023 Share Posted March 31, 2023 1 hour ago, Boogie2005 said: Wenn ich das eingebe, sieht es so aus: dann ist alles korrekt und du hast ein Client Problem, Rechte passen sodass jeder alles in dem Ordner darf ... sprich, von außer per smb etwas reinkopieren sollte immer gehen. ich würde mal vorschlagen, stell den Share doch mal von "private" auf "public" um zum Test, bin mir ziemlich sicher dass dies dann geht, ansonsten wird der Client sich nicht sauber mit dem passenden Nutzer (den du hoffentlich richtig definiert hast und der dann auch verbunden sein sollte) verbunden haben. Quote Link to comment
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.